The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words
You might have heard of Sermorelin Peptide, a distinct growth hormone-releasing peptide. It is not growth hormone itself. This compounded prescription works by stimulating your body’s own pituitary gland. This stimulation then encourages the natural, pulsatile release of your intrinsic growth hormone.
This GHRH analog offers a more physiological approach compared to direct growth hormone supplementation. It supports your body’s natural rhythms. The therapy aims to optimize the production of insulin-like growth factor 1, or IGF-1, which is a key marker of growth hormone activity. It is important to understand that sermorelin acetate is a compounded medication. It is dispensed under sections 503A and 503B of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. This means it is not individually approved by the FDA as a new drug. Rather, it is prepared by specialized compounding pharmacies to meet individual patient needs, as determined by a licensed physician.

This growth hormone releasing peptide is generally well-tolerated by most patients. Common side effects are usually mild and temporary. These might include redness, swelling, or irritation at the injection site. Serious adverse events are rare.
